/ Forside / Teknologi / Udvikling / PHP /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
PHP
#NavnPoint
rfh 3959
natmaden 3372
poul_from 3310
funbreak 2700
stone47 2230
Jin2k 1960
Angband 1743
Bjerner 1249
refi 1185
10  Interkril.. 1146
Ip favorit spil
Fra : Nikolaj Svendsen


Dato : 07-12-07 14:55

Hej jeg er ved og lave et script, som henter nogle favorit spil ud baseret
på ip. Men for denne her fejl.

Parse error: syntax error, unexpected T_ENCAPSED_AND_WHITESPACE, expecting
T_STRING or T_VARIABLE or T_NUM_STRING in
/home/www/alt-sjov.dk/altsjov1/favorit_games.php on line 34

Koden er

<?
require_once "config.php";

$ip = $_SERVER['REMOTE_ADDR'];


$query = mysql_query("SELECT * FROM favorit_games WHERE ip = '$ip'") or
die(mysql_error());



while($row = mysql_fetch_assoc($query))


{

$game_id = $row['game_id'];

$query = mysql_query("SELECT * FROM games WHERE game_id = '$game_id' ORDER
BY game_id DESC") or die(mysql_error());

while($row = mysql_fetch_assoc($query))

{
echo "<center><a
href='show_game.php?game_id=$row['game_id']'>$row['game_titel']</a></center>";


}
}

?>



 
 
Dan Storm (07-12-2007)
Kommentar
Fra : Dan Storm


Dato : 07-12-07 15:20

Nikolaj Svendsen skrev:
> Hej jeg er ved og lave et script, som henter nogle favorit spil ud baseret
> på ip. Men for denne her fejl.
>
> Parse error: syntax error, unexpected T_ENCAPSED_AND_WHITESPACE, expecting
> T_STRING or T_VARIABLE or T_NUM_STRING in
> /home/www/alt-sjov.dk/altsjov1/favorit_games.php on line 34

[snip]

> echo "<center><a
> href='show_game.php?game_id=$row['game_id']'>$row['game_titel']</a></center>";

Prøv med
echo "<center><a
href=\"show_game.php?game_id=".$row["game_id"]."\">".$row["game_titel"]."</a></center>";

--
Dan Storm - storm at err0r dot dk / http://err0r.dk

Tro ikke brugerne vil gøre noget for at undgå dit killfilter
- Så vigtig er du heller ikke!

Nikolaj Svendsen (07-12-2007)
Kommentar
Fra : Nikolaj Svendsen


Dato : 07-12-07 17:18


"Dan Storm" <shadyz@_REMOVETHIS_err0r.dk> skrev i en meddelelse
news:47595679$0$15877$edfadb0f@dtext01.news.tele.dk...
> Nikolaj Svendsen skrev:
>> Hej jeg er ved og lave et script, som henter nogle favorit spil ud
>> baseret på ip. Men for denne her fejl.
>>
>> Parse error: syntax error, unexpected T_ENCAPSED_AND_WHITESPACE,
>> expecting T_STRING or T_VARIABLE or T_NUM_STRING in
>> /home/www/alt-sjov.dk/altsjov1/favorit_games.php on line 34
>
> [snip]
>
>> echo "<center><a
>> href='show_game.php?game_id=$row['game_id']'>$row['game_titel']</a></center>";
>
> Prøv med
> echo "<center><a
> href=\"show_game.php?game_id=".$row["game_id"]."\">".$row["game_titel"]."</a></center>";
>
> --
> Dan Storm - storm at err0r dot dk / http://err0r.dk
>
> Tro ikke brugerne vil gøre noget for at undgå dit killfilter
> - Så vigtig er du heller ikke!

Tusinde mange gange tak men hva gør enig forskellen?



Birger (07-12-2007)
Kommentar
Fra : Birger


Dato : 07-12-07 18:56

"Nikolaj Svendsen" <nes@logtech.dk> skrev i en meddelelse
news:4759723a$0$12265$ba624c82@nntp06.dk.telia.net...
>
> "Dan Storm" <shadyz@_REMOVETHIS_err0r.dk> skrev i en meddelelse
> news:47595679$0$15877$edfadb0f@dtext01.news.tele.dk...
>> Nikolaj Svendsen skrev:
>>> Hej jeg er ved og lave et script, som henter nogle favorit spil ud
>>> baseret på ip. Men for denne her fejl.
>>>
>>> Parse error: syntax error, unexpected T_ENCAPSED_AND_WHITESPACE,
>>> expecting T_STRING or T_VARIABLE or T_NUM_STRING in
>>> /home/www/alt-sjov.dk/altsjov1/favorit_games.php on line 34
>>
>> [snip]
>>
>>> echo "<center><a
>>> href='show_game.php?game_id=$row['game_id']'>$row['game_titel']</a></center>";
>>
>> Prøv med
>> echo "<center><a
>> href=\"show_game.php?game_id=".$row["game_id"]."\">".$row["game_titel"]."</a></center>";
>>


Apostrofferne..
echo '<center><a
href="show_game.php?game_id='.$row['game_id'].'">'.$row['game_titel'].'</a></center>';
er også god nok.

http://dk.php.net/manual/en/language.types.string.php

Man kan bruge enten enkelte eller dobbelte "apostroffer" til at definere
strenge.
Bruger man dobbelte kan man escape visse karakterer for at opnå specielle
"effekter", og man kan få udskrevet værdier af variable som en del af
strengen.

<center> er deprecated i HTML 4.01.


Birger
-----
http://bbsorensen.dk



Søg
Reklame
Statistik
Spørgsmål : 177558
Tips : 31968
Nyheder : 719565
Indlæg : 6408924
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ste